Can GeForce GTX 1060 run Pochard Jamie?

Great

The GeForce GTX 1060 handles Pochard Jamie well at 1080p, delivering approximately 206 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 155 FPS.

For smooth gameplay in this platform action-puzzle title,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T is recommended. This hardware should handle the game comfortably at 1080p with medium settings, providing a solid balance between visual fidelity and performance. Players with these GPUs can expect a fluid experience, as the game is not particularly demanding, allowing for enjoyable exploration and puzzle-solving without significant frame drops.

For those with more powerful GPUs, such as the RTX 2060 or RX 6600, higher settings at 1440p can be targeted, enriching the visual experience while maintaining high frame rates. However, even integrated graphics from recent processors may suffice for lower resolutions, making the game accessible to a broader audience. Overall, Pochard Jamie is designed to be approachable, ensuring that players with varying hardware can enjoy the journey of Jamie the duck without major performance concerns.
